Wondrous Item, very rare (requires attunement by a Person with a Cheerful Soul)
  • Radiant Glow: While the Yuletide Lantern is lit, it sheds bright light in a 60-foot radius and dim light for an additional 60 feet. The light is considered sunlight.

  • Holiday Spirit: The lantern can be used to cast Calm Emotions (save DC 17) once per short or long rest. When cast in this way, the spell also heals each affected creature for 4d8 hit points.

  • Cheerful Warmth: As an action, you can command the lantern to emit a protective aura of warmth and cheer. For the next 8 hours, you and all friendly creatures within 60 feet gain advantage on saving throws against being frightened and charmed, and resistance to cold and fire damage. This feature can be used once per long rest.

  • Guiding Light: The lantern can guide your way through any storm or blizzard. While attuned to the lantern, you and your companions can move through difficult terrain caused by snow or ice without being slowed. Additionally, you have advantage on Wisdom (Survival) checks made to navigate through snowy or icy conditions.

  • Jolly Illumination: Once per short rest, you can use an action to cause the lantern to cast Mass Cure Wounds (save DC 17), as the lantern's light pulses with festive magic, healing up to twelve creatures of your choice within 60 feet.

  • Festive Protection: Once per long rest, you can use an action to activate the lantern's festive magic to cast Globe of Invulnerability spell from the lantern. The globe encloses both the creature and the lantern.
